Wood Floor Renewal in Alpharetta, GA
Wood floor renewal services are designed to restore the appearance and durability of existing hardwood floors. This process typically involves sanding away surface imperfections, scratches, and wear, followed by refinishing with fresh stain and protective coatings. Projects can range from revitalizing a single room to refurbishing entire homes, making old, dull, or damaged wood floors look new again. Property owners usually seek this service when their floors have lost their original luster, have visible scratches, or are showing signs of aging, with the goal of enhancing both aesthetics and longevity.
Before requesting wood floor renewal, homeowners should consider the current condition of their flooring, including the extent of surface damage and the type of finish applied. It’s also helpful to understand the desired final look, such as a natural wood appearance or a specific stain color. Proper preparation, including clearing furniture and ensuring the floor is free of debris, can facilitate a smoother renewal process. Clarifying these details in advance can help property owners achieve the best results for their space.

Common Wood Floor Renewal Jobs
Wood floor sanding - removes surface imperfections to restore a smooth, even finish.
Refinishing - applies fresh stain and sealant to enhance appearance and durability.
Deep cleaning - removes dirt, grime, and built-up residues for a refreshed look.
Scratch and stain repair - addresses damage to restore the original beauty of the wood.
Buffing and polishing - enhances shine and provides a protective layer for ongoing wear.
Color restoration - revitalizes faded or discolored wood flooring for a uniform appearance.
